Finding Video and Sound Recordings:
The International Center for African Music and Dance (ICAMD) of the University of Ghana has given Swarthmore College some of its video archives including the Inaugural Conference for ICAMD held at the University of Ghana in the year 2000, the first conference for the Dance of Our Ancestors Festival which was held at Swarthmore College in 2005 and field recordings documenting the traditions of the Upper West Region, the annual National Festival of Arts and Culture, and community events such as funerals. A list describing the contents of the collection is available from the Performing Arts Librarian or Professor Yartey.
